e3df426996 bread-capture: rainbow-gradient isolation background instead of flat color
A solid background can't reveal whether a surface that's supposed to be
translucent (breadbox/breadclip/breadsearch's full-screen overlay
windows, breadbar's alpha-blended notification/OSD surfaces) is actually
compositing as translucent — a flat color showing through a flat color
still just looks flat. Generates a diagonal rainbow gradient (full hue
sweep, via the `image` crate) sized exactly to the capture canvas and
sets it as Sway's output background instead.

Needed installing swaybg (the external helper Sway's `output ... bg`
config directive shells out to) — without it the bg command silently
no-ops and the canvas stays black, which is why the first attempt at
this looked identical to the old flat-color version.

007082374d Add bread-screenshots + bread-capture: foundation for UI screenshot tooling
New bread-screenshots crate captures a layer-shell surface (by namespace+pid,
to disambiguate from an already-running instance) or the whole focused
output via grim, using bread-utils::hypr/proc. bread-utils::Monitor gains a
scale field and logical_size() so output geometry accounts for HiDPI/
transform, matching breadshot's proven math. bread-utils::hypr gains
find_layer() over hyprctl layers -j.

bread-capture is a small orchestrator that drives an app's --screenshot mode
and collects the resulting PNGs; hardcoded to breadbar's two views for now.
